In his article "The Hot Potato Process”1, Dan Mall advocates for a truly collaborative workflow.
... great collaboration follows what Brad Frost and I call “The Hot Potato Process,” where ideas are passed quickly back and forth from designer to developer and back to designer then back to developer for the entirety of a product creation cycle.
This fosters better outcomes through constant iteration and communication.

Sitting together, whether in person in remote is the key to this. If this isn't the case, then you're probably not working together!
If you can’t sit together in person or trade recordings or approximate these kinds of approaches, you might have to come to terms with the fact that you’re not truly working together.
